About the Quartermaster Corps

The United States Army Quartermaster Corps is a sustainment branch of the United States Army and one of three logistics branches alongside the Transportation Corps and the Ordnance Corps. Its mission spans general supply, subsistence, petroleum and water, Mortuary Affairs, and material distribution management — sustaining combat power across peace and war.
